登录
首页 PLC论坛 PLC论坛
回帖 发帖
正文

主题:PLC的绝对位置和相对位置定位

点击:10951 回复:14

引用 wushulin 在 2013/3/15 8:14:25 发言【内容省略】

我用这个方法回原点可行吗 后退过程中 原点信号上升沿 停止脉冲输出且给脉冲寄存器清零 这个回原点方法可以用在DPLSR吗 精度怎样
附件
最后修改:2013/3/16 12:10:51
13-03-16 11:59

引用 xuejinyou 在 2013/3/16 11:20:51 发言【内容省略】

当然哟!
不过你这个活,现在有很多软件可以代你完成,比如常用的CAD(有一个刀路插件),就可以自动的行成相应的刀路,你直接从他输出的文件中提取每个点的位置!
13-03-17 08:35

引用 xuejinyou 在 2013/3/16 11:59:09 发言【内容省略】

回原点是一个比较麻烦的事情,当然这个麻烦是指从设备运行的角度来说的!
通常会在丝杠(运动设备两端)设置两个限位,在中间合适位置设置原点信号,具体到设备来说,这个回零过程,分好多种,常用用的一种是,先让设备向靠近其最近的限位点移动,在这个过程中,检测原点信号,一量检测到原点信号上升沿,那么开始减速运行,直到出现原点信号下降沿信号,停止输出,并将位置继存器中的数据清零,完成回原点过程!如果在向这边移动的过程中,没有检测到原点,而且还碰到了边上的限位,那么设备此时反方向移动,向另一边寻找零点,此过程中,如果检测到零点信号,执行和上面到零点一样的程序,如果还是没找到,而且碰到了另外一这的限位,那么此时程序发出故障信号,提示找零错误!
一个完整的回零程序也比较复杂,难点在于判断到底向那边运行!
另外,成熟的回零程序,都是先检测上升沿,有上升沿后,等待下降沿出现,下降沿出现后,才代表回零过程完成!这个道理不难理解!
13-03-17 08:51
还是不怎么明白
最后修改:2013/3/17 16:09:31
13-03-17 12:04

引用 qinhya 在 2013/3/17 8:51:42 发言【内容省略】

假如设备停止点位于原点信号的前方 那么按照你这种方式 反转寻找原点是可以的
假如设备停止点位于原点后方 回原点碰到 限位后 向相反方向寻找原点 继续寻找下降沿的话那两次找到的原点位置不一样啊,一个是在原点开关后部下降沿位置
一个是在原点信号前部下降沿位置
13-03-17 16:08

上一页 上一页

工控新闻

更多新闻资讯